Understanding luxury

What History says

The business of luxury goods has been created by y the collapse p of the aristocratic societies where strict rules l prohibited hibit d the th diffusion diff i of f luxury signs and goods (etiquette)
Jean-Nol Kapferer HEC Paris

Understanding luxury
What History says

By making it accessible, accessible luxury business has g grown on the basis of the drive for social imitation and d the th democratic d ti right i ht to t happiness and hedonism
Jean-Nol Kapferer HEC Paris

Understanding luxury
What is new today ?

Thi evolution This l ti has h stimulated ti l t d the th consumption of luxury products but the central sociological function (signaling the social stratification ) has been lost
Jean-Nol Kapferer HEC Paris

COPY RIGHT J.N. KAPFERER

Why luxury ?
Today Meritocracy y Reward by signing ones success and accessing elit pleasures

A clear marker of a social gap


Yesterday Aristocracy y An obligation demonstrate your inherited rank y Noblesse oblige Etiquette
